LUB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2015 in Review

52 of the 3,582 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Luby's Inc. (LUB) for Q3 2015, worth a combined $59.9M — down 2.2% from $61.3M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 5 funds closed out of LUB and 4 opened new positions — a net loss of 1 holder — while 9 trimmed existing stakes and 16 added.

The largest buyer was Hodges Capital Management, adding an estimated $4.73M. The largest seller was THB Asset Management, cutting an estimated $9.2M.
